The Role – Brackley, United Kingdom

We have an exciting opportunity in our Enterprise Technology Team for an IT Platform Engineer.

This role will be central to delivering and supporting the core IT infrastructure that underpins the Mercedes-AMG PETRONAS F1 Team. Working across the Enterprise Technology function and wider business, you will help ensure our platforms are resilient, scalable and consistently performing at the highest level.

The successful candidate will be passionate about technology and infrastructure, bringing a proactive and solutions-focused mindset. You will be comfortable operating across a broad range of technologies, balancing stability and control with the pace and demands of a world-leading sports team.

You will work closely with cross‑functional teams and stakeholders to enable the successful delivery of projects, while owning the day‑to‑day performance, reliability and continuous improvement of core platforms and services.

Please note this role requires you to be onsite 3‑4 days a week at our Headquarters in Brackley.

Key Responsibilities

  • Be a key contributor within a collaborative, high‑performing technology team focused on delivering clear objectives

  • Manage and maintain a blend of traditional infrastructure (datacentres, storage, backup, hypervisors) across Windows and Linux environments

  • Install, configure and support physical IT hardware within datacentre environments, working closely with site facilities

  • Support and troubleshoot server workloads, virtual machines, containers, clusters and services

  • Contribute to infrastructure security, resilience and business continuity alongside security teams

  • Enable and support self‑service platforms, working with teams across the business to deliver scalable solutions

  • Drive automation and continuous improvement to reduce manual processes and increase efficiency

  • Support out‑of‑hours escalations where required to maintain business‑critical services

  • Act as a key point of contact across teams, ensuring clear communication and alignment on platform capabilities and delivery

  • Work collaboratively with stakeholders to identify opportunities to evolve and improve infrastructure across both on‑premise and hybrid environments

About You

Essential Skills and Experience:

  • Strong experience across Linux, Windows and hypervisor platforms (KVM/VMware)

  • Knowledge of storage solutions (shared, hyperconverged, JBOD, S3‑compatible) and associated infrastructure

  • Experience supporting infrastructure platforms and services within enterprise environments

  • Knowledge of identity management (Active Directory, Entra ID), including modern authentication methods

  • Experience with scripting and automation to streamline operational tasks

  • Understanding of datacentre environments, including networking, cabling, cooling and firewalls

  • Strong attention to detail, consistently delivering to high technical standards

  • Excellent interpersonal skills with a collaborative, team‑focused mindset

  • Comfortable working in a fast‑paced, high‑pressure environment with changing priorities

  • Organised, proactive and able to manage multiple workstreams effectively

Desirable Skills and Experience:

  • Experience with cloud or hybrid infrastructure environments

  • Familiarity with infrastructure as code and command‑line tooling

  • Exposure to enterprise platforms such as PLM or ERP systems

  • Relevant vendor certifications (e.g. VMware, Microsoft, Linux)
